WebcamXP Pro 5.3.1.120 is a specific version of a popular surveillance and webcam software designed for Windows. It allows users to manage multiple video sources, such as USB webcams and IP cameras, for security or broadcasting purposes. www.webcamxp.com Key Features of WebcamXP Pro
The "Pro" version is the most feature-rich edition of the software, distinguishing itself from the Free and Private versions by offering: Continuous Recording (DVR):
Unlike lower tiers, the Pro version allows for permanent recording that can be set to delete after a specified number of hours. Unlimited Video Sources:
It supports as many cameras as the host computer can handle, whereas the Free version is limited to two sources. Web Activity Logging:
The software maintains logs of all web activity related to the video streams. Advanced User Management:
Administrators can grant limited or unlimited access to different users. Integrated Server:
It includes an internal web server that can be password-protected to secure access to video streams. Specific Improvements in Version 5.3.1.120 According to the official changelog
, version 5.3.1.120 introduced several critical bug fixes and technical enhancements: Service Stability:
Fixed issues with the Scheduler and Motion detector when running webcamXP as a Windows Service. User Authentication:
Resolved problems regarding authenticated users within the service mode. IP Camera Compatibility:
Improved the handling of iCamView sources and introduced advanced settings in the webcamXP5.xml file for adjusting buffer sizes and "0 lag" overflow modes. License Handling:
Fixed a bug where the service would run in the Free version even with valid 2007/2008 licenses. Technical Specifications Supported Devices:
Compatible with USB webcams (WDM drivers), Network Cameras (JPEG, MJPEG, MPEG4), and local video files (AVI, WMV, MP4). Streaming Modes:
Supports Flash, JavaScript (MJPEG), and Windows Media Streaming. Additional Tools:
Includes an overlay editor for watermarks or "picture-in-picture" effects and motion/audio detection with various alert triggers like FTP or email. www.webcamxp.com The developer now recommends upgrading to Netcam Studio
, which is the successor to webcamXP and offers improved performance, 64-bit support, and better smartphone integration. AI responses may include mistakes. Learn more changelog.txt - webcamXP

WebcamXP Pro 5.3.1.120: Comprehensive Overview and Setup Guide
WebcamXP Pro 5.3.1.120 is a specialized build of the long-standing webcamXP software developed by Moonware Studios. While the developer has since shifted focus to its next-generation platform, Netcam Studio, webcamXP remains a popular legacy choice for users who need a lightweight, reliable tool for managing multiple video sources on older Windows environments. What is WebcamXP Pro?
WebcamXP is a versatile surveillance and streaming application designed for both private and professional use. It allows users to broadcast and manage multiple video sources simultaneously from a single computer without requiring complex server software.
The Pro version distinguishes itself from the Free version by offering: WebcamXP Pro 5
Continuous Recording (DVR): The ability to record video non-stop rather than just during motion events.
Unlimited Sources: Support for as many cameras as your hardware can handle (the free version is limited to two sources).
Watermark Removal: Options to disable or change the default webcamXP logo on the stream.
Enhanced Security: Password protection for the internal server and detailed activity logs. Key Technical Specifications
Supported Devices: USB webcams (requires WDM drivers), IP cameras (JPEG/MJPEG/MPEG4), TV/analog capture cards, and local video files (AVI, WMV, MP4).
Operating Systems: Compatible with Windows XP, Vista, 7, 8, and 10.
Streaming Modes: Flash client, JavaScript clients (MJPEG), and Windows Media streaming. Understanding the 5.3.1.120 Build
The specific build version 5.3.1.120 is part of the 5.x series of the software. Users looking for this exact version often do so for stability or compatibility with older hardware that might not support newer iterations like 5.9.8.7. Developer Moonware Studios File Size Approximately 5.5 MB to 15 MB depending on the package License Type Trial (21 days) / Commercial Core Advantage High efficiency with low system resource usage Top Features for Home Security
Motion and Audio Detection: Integrated sensors can trigger alerts or recordings when movement or sound is detected, helping to secure property remotely.
Overlay Editor: Users can add text, picture-in-picture effects, or animated GIFs over the live video stream.
Remote Access: Watch your cameras from a phone or any computer with internet access via a built-in web server.
IP Filtering: Advanced user management allows you to ban specific IP addresses or grant limited access to certain viewers. Should You Use WebcamXP or Netcam Studio?
Moonware Studios currently recommends that new users download Netcam Studio instead of webcamXP. Netcam Studio is the 64-bit successor and offers: Better audio and RTSP support. Smartphone-specific clients. Improved performance on modern hardware. Full remote control via JSON API.
However, if you are running a legacy system (like Windows XP or 7) or prefer a simpler, more direct interface, webcamXP Pro 5.3.1.120 remains a functional and highly rated tool for basic surveillance needs. Products - webcamXP

Version Reference: 5.3.1.120 (derived from the "531120" string). Developer: Moonware Studios
Status: While newer versions like 5.3.4.x exist, this specific version is recognized as a legacy build for Windows systems. Software Overview
webcamXP PRO is a popular monitoring and streaming application for Windows that converts a PC into a security surveillance system. It is designed to run 24/7 with low resource consumption. Core Capabilities
Source Management: Supports over 1,500 models of network cameras, USB webcams (WDM), and local video files (AVI, MP4, MOV). Streaming & Broadcasting:
Broadcasts live video to websites via HTTP, Windows Media, or Flash. Supports MJPEG and JPEG PUSH for Javascript clients. Security Features:
Motion Detection: Optical or acoustic triggers that can launch external applications, upload to FTP, or record locally.
DVR: Permanent recording functionality that automatically deletes old footage after a set duration.
User Management: Advanced permissions settings to grant limited or unlimited access to different users. System Requirements & Compatibility
Operating Systems: Compatible with Windows 7, Vista, XP, and Server 2003/2008. Note that Windows 10 users are generally encouraged to use the successor, webcam 7, which supports the same licenses.
Dependencies: Often requires Visual C++ 2013 Redistributable and .NET Framework 4.5 for certain RTSP sources. Market Alternatives
